  • Abstract
    In the present work a new route for the synthesis of α-Y2Si2O7 is reported. The method consists in the gelation of an acid solution composed by Y(NO3)3 and tetraethylorthosilicate (TEOS) in the adequate molar ratio to form a precusor complex gel containing the Y3+ and Si4+ cations in the 1:1 ratio, which yields the stoichiometric α-Y2Si2O7 after calcining. The nanosize powder of Y2Si2O7 obtained at 1060°C was characterised by XRD and TEM. The conditions and main parameters such as temperature, pH or time for the hydrolysis of the Y(NO3)3/TEOS solution in HCl medium was investigated and optimised to obtain the precursor gel which was analysed by DTA and TGA.
